Key Responsibilities: Document & Information Management Administer the cloud-based document control system, managing user access and file structure. Review and organise project documents to ensure compliance with standards. Provide basic training on the system and act as the main point of contact for queries. Work alongside the BIM team to maintain document protocols and best practices. Keep subcontractor records up to date and manage the pre-qualification tracking process. Site & Project Mobilisation Prepare Health & Safety files and set up documentation at the start of the project. Manage signage requirements and coordinate printing needs. Maintain project directories and ensure accurate data entry into internal systems. During Construction Produce weekly progress reports and maintain snagging lists. Manage site supplies, IT equipment, document printing and courier bookings. Oversee MSITE access, site inductions, and health 'safety records. Organise meeting rooms, refreshments, and ensure PPE is available and in good condition. Attend meetings, take minutes, and distribute action points. Support the Considerate Constructors Scheme (CCS) process and evidence submission. Project Closeout Compile and finalise Health & Safety and Operation & Maintenance manuals. Update the incident register and ensure all documentation is archived appropriately. Support the site shut-down and exit procedures.
